--------------------------------------------- PLANET ANOMALY ALERT 2005 #0 (issued 9-May, 23:15 UT) --------------------------------------------- OGLE 2005-BLG-018 expected to undergo fold-caustic entry Dear Colleagues, after OGLE data on event OGLE 2005-BLG-018 revealed a first peak around HJD=2453461 (31-Mar), with a half-maximum width of about 8 d, the event rose again and is still rising as both OGLE and PLANET/Robonet data collected at the Faulkes North 2.0m telescope show. We suspect the lens to be a stellar binary with a mass ratio in the range q ~ 0.7-1.0. If this interpretation (see attached model plot) is correct, a fold-caustic entry may be in progress now, respectively within the next 3-10 days. We plan to update our predictions as the monitoring continues. Watching this event carefully for a caustic entry is recommended for the next few days in order to avoid missing it. Event: OGLE 2005-BLG-018 RA (J2000): 17:51:23.53 Dec (J2000): -29:39:27.8 The baseline I magnitude reported by the OGLE team is 15.532. The PLANET network will not be fully operational before 15-May.
